Research on Characteristics of the Loss of UHF Propagation in Rectangular Tunnels

2008 
When UHF propagation in a rectangular tunnel, the wavelengths are much smaller than the tunnel dimensions, so the fundamental (1, 1) modes and some lower order modes can realize long distant propagation together. Therefore, the effect of lower modes could not be negligible, when analyzing the characteristics of the attenuation of UHF propagation. A multi-mode theory of waveguides was educed in this paper, based on the mode theory of dielectric waveguides. Of prime interest are the loss natures for E h and E v modes along with frequency and with the shape of the tunnel section. This work would perfect part of theoretical results of the analysis of the dominant mode.
